    Hello all...
    I have a problem. I am VERY religious. I'm also Methodist, which I believe is one of the most accepting denominations in the Christian religion... but I still have problems accepting that I'm bi (more than likely gay) and thinking that I'm going to hell. I've looked on support sites and all I have found are some verses about how Jesus said that we should love us for who we are, and that people who judge don't mean anything to us... it's when we die that matters. I just don't know where to turn. If anyone can help that would me great.
